Security services on high alert after New Year’s Eve terror threat warning

$
0
0

London has been left on high alert amid fears that Islamist militants could be planning a terrorist strike1 on New Year’s Eve.

The capital is one of a number of major European cities to reportedly be on added guard after a ‘friendly’ intelligence service has warned of a gun or bomb attack during festive celebrations this week.

It came as Russian authorities warned the country’s citizens to stay at home on New Year’s Eve in order to remain safe.

Four regional armed police units could reportedly be created in the UK in order to help deal with possible terror attacks.

There are fears that there is not sufficient cover for dealing with such major incidents outside of London.

Counter-terrorism chiefs are reportedly in talks with Home Secretary, Theresa May2 about the issue.

The idea is that the police3 units are put on standby around the clock in case an attack takes place.

There has reportedly been a doubling of the number of armed cops on London’s streets at any one time following the Paris terror attacks.
